ConductAtlas Analysis

Why it matters (compliance & governance perspective)

The services are explicitly not intended for children under 18, and the commitment not to collect their data is qualified by 'knowingly,' meaning inadvertent collection is not excluded.

Interpretive note: The 'knowingly' qualifier is material: it limits the commitment to intentional collection and does not preclude inadvertent collection. This is preserved in the claim.

Consumer impact (what this means for users)

Databricks does not knowingly collect personal information from children under 18, and its Sites and Platform Services are not directed to that age group.
